MANUFACTURING MANAGER

The Manufacturing Manager oversees the daily operations of Orbion’s manufacturing and test facilities. This includes coordinating, planning, and directing all activities in the production and test processes. The ideal candidate is self-motivated and driven by a fast-paced, exciting, and collaborative work environment. This position will work independently, lead teams, interface with the Engineering, Quality and Purchasing teams, analyze data, lead risk and opportunity management, and maintain production progress reports.

Responsibilities:

  • Management and development of manufacturing engineers and manufacturing/testing technicians
  • Manage the overall production plan using both MRP and ERP methodologies
  • Coordinate with other departments and groups to achieve schedule
  • Ensure production stays on schedule and build targets are achieved
  • Assure all quality standards are met
  • Analysis of production data for process improvement
  • Ensure facilities and equipment meet all applicable safety and performance requirements.
  • Communicate with other departments to ensure delivery of conforming product on schedule
  • Develop, maintain, and present plans and progress reports relating to production to internal executive leadership and customers
  • Proactively identify and address risks and develop solutions to problems which require critical thinking, creativity, and innovation to ensure on-time production
  • Able to be decisive in scenarios of ambiguity and without having all the necessary info
  • Present manufacturing status and updates as assigned
  • Represent Manufacturing with facility tours as assigned
  • Other duties as assigned

Minimum Requirements:

  • Must meet the definition of a US Person
  • Bachelor’s degree in Manufacturing, Engineering, Physics, Business, or directly related degree or experience
  • 5 years of experience managing personnel and processes in a production environment
  • A solid understanding of applicable engineering principles, business practices, and experience working in production facilities
  • Experience using and maintaining Material Resource Planning (MRP) tools
  • Willingness to travel on occasion (10-15%)
  • Ability to collaborate in a team setting and be an active individual contributor
  • Great communication skills, technical depth, breadth, and passion will enable you to work effectively with cross functional (electrical, mechanical, software, system, test) product development teams

Preferred Qualifications:

  • 5-10 years’ experience in precision manufacturing industry such as aerospace or medical technology
  • Experience with production in clean room environments
  • Master’s Degree in Manufacturing, Program Management, or Business Administration
